Business Development Manager
We're looking for a dynamic Business Development Manager to drive sustainable growth and strengthen ESP Utilities' position in the multi-utility sector. This role is all about building trusted relationships, identifying new opportunities, and delivering value to both new and existing clients.
Key Responsibilities
- Deliver volume and value targets as a key member of the Commercial team.
- Engage with prospective clients to understand their needs, present ESP Utilities' value proposition, and qualify opportunities.
- Prioritize leads and opportunities to maximize efficiency and impact.
- Research, identify, and develop new business opportunities within the sector.
- Negotiate commercial contracts in line with company policies and guidelines.
What We're Looking For
- Proven experience in business development or sales within the multi-utility sector (gas, electricity, water).
- Strong technical and commercial acumen, ideally with an existing network aligned to our D2D strategy.
- Excellent negotiation skills and the ability to influence stakeholders at all levels.
- Highly organized, self-driven, and capable of working independently while thriving in a team environment.
- Exceptional time management and planning skills.
- Confident communicator with persuasive presentation abilities and a tenacious approach to achieving results.
